Output 18a8ed7066b468356091c8f32594de13fc3552061e8adf2a6ca456b1051d43ae:1

value
246961776
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24a82e59b95f5b68045ffa234d2ab2ad50290de6 OP_EQUAL
address
352qisfTsY7iSfhdL7f7ishCwigPXfHj9E
transaction
18a8ed7066b468356091c8f32594de13fc3552061e8adf2a6ca456b1051d43ae
confirmations
536503
spent
true